Double-Take Move simplifies server and storage migration for administrators and works on any Windows server, regardless of the underlying server hardware or storage architecture. Operating systems, applications and data are easily moved from one make, model and server configuration to another regardless of the physical or virtual infrastructure. Because Double-Take Move is hardware and virtual platform independent, it can also be used for migrating or consolidating between to any combination of virtual or physical servers.
